как добавить таблицу в базу данных

Тема в разделе "Базы Данных", создана пользователем 101, 10 июл 2013.

  1. 101

    101

    Регистрация:
    7 июл 2013
    Сообщения:
    5
    Симпатии:
    0
    Добрый день
    Подскажите пожалуйста как добавить таблицу в базу данных
    если можно по шагово
     
  2. passtools

    passtools

    Регистрация:
    4 фев 2013
    Сообщения:
    231
    Симпатии:
    51
    SergAgent нравится это.
  3. nix

    nix php, MySQL, UNIX, MikroTik ROSAPI

    Регистрация:
    16 янв 2013
    Сообщения:
    1.000
    Симпатии:
    889
    Код:
    CREATE TABLE IF NOT EXISTS `table` (
      `id` int(11) NOT NULL
    )
    
    При таком запросе в БД добавится таблица table с столбиком id которому будет присвоен цифровой тип с длиной 11 ...
     
    SergAgent нравится это.
  4. 101

    101

    Регистрация:
    7 июл 2013
    Сообщения:
    5
    Симпатии:
    0
    извините может я неправильно написал
    уже установлен opencart и соответственно есть к нему база данных
    я хочу установить модуль но для того что бы модуль работал нужно в базу внести таблицу
    вот я зашел
    phpadmin/выбрал название базы/импорт/выберите файл/на компьютере выбрал таблицу которую нужно добавить/ок
    и потом вот такая ошибка

    Ошибка

    SQL-запрос:
    --
    -- Add new fields to table `product`
    --
    ALTER TABLE product ADD promo_top_right INT( 5 ) NOT NULL DEFAULT '0';

    Ответ MySQL: [​IMG]


    у меня как то все слетело и я устанавливал этот модуль сам и добавил таблицу в базу данных,
    но сейчас все забыл склероз проклятый:cold:
     
  5. nix

    nix php, MySQL, UNIX, MikroTik ROSAPI

    Регистрация:
    16 янв 2013
    Сообщения:
    1.000
    Симпатии:
    889
    Запрос сформирован правильно, только его надо было написать еще ошибку которую возвращает phpadmin
    Лучше напишите что надо сделать или прикрепите инструкцию той документации по которой вы делаете
     
    SergAgent нравится это.
  6. 101

    101

    Регистрация:
    7 июл 2013
    Сообщения:
    5
    Симпатии:
    0
    я хочу сам установить модуль но стопор получается в добовление таблицы
    вот инструкция которая в комплекте
    Easy Install:
    1) Unzip and upload the contents to the root directory of your OpenCart installation
    2) Goto http://ip_address/phpMyAdmin, select your opencart database -> Import -> Browse -> mysql.sql
    (Note: If the opencart install with prefix (oc_), please edit mysql.sql file to include prefix(example : product -> oc_product) for all tables before import)
    3) Login to administrator page, goto 'Admin->Users->User Groups->Edit the Top Administrator'.Then find and check the catalog/promotags,catalog/qtags, catalog/autolabel for both modify and access. Save.

    есть таблица которую нужно добавить ее вам нужно показывать
     
  7. nix

    nix php, MySQL, UNIX, MikroTik ROSAPI

    Регистрация:
    16 янв 2013
    Сообщения:
    1.000
    Симпатии:
    889
    Я думаю из за етого у Вас ничего не выходит
    Note: If the opencart install with prefix (oc_), please edit mysql.sql file to include prefix(example : product -> oc_product) for all tables before import

    отредактируйте файл mysql.sql
    и перед таблицой вставте префикс к БД, очень часто в опенкарте ставят oc_
     
    SergAgent нравится это.
  8. 101

    101

    Регистрация:
    7 июл 2013
    Сообщения:
    5
    Симпатии:
    0
    Yuriy
    можно по скайпу пообщаться
    бо если здесь много буду писать удалят
     
  9. nix

    nix php, MySQL, UNIX, MikroTik ROSAPI

    Регистрация:
    16 янв 2013
    Сообщения:
    1.000
    Симпатии:
    889
    Для чего, так помочь можно, в корне сайта посмотрите внутрь файла config.php
    в нем найдите секцию подключения к БД там она комментарием отмечена так // DB
    и напишите сюда значения константы DB_PREFIX или лучше всю строчку типа define('DB_PREFIX', 'что то что у Вас');
    И прикрепите файл модуля mysql.sql или выложите на ФО и ссылку на него
     
    SergAgent и 101 нравится это.
  10. 101

    101

    Регистрация:
    7 июл 2013
    Сообщения:
    5
    Симпатии:
    0
    Огромное спасибо:wink:
    вы спец
     
  11. sayat

    sayat

    Регистрация:
    8 авг 2013
    Сообщения:
    3
    Симпатии:
    0
    Можно конечно воспользоваться SQL для создания таблицы, я в последение время стал использовать программы клиенты для вставки данных и элементов.
     
  12. oglocky

    oglocky

    Регистрация:
    26 авг 2013
    Сообщения:
    7
    Симпатии:
    0
    вот инструкция которая в комплекте
    Easy Install:
    1) Unzip and upload the contents to the root directory of your OpenCart installation
    2) Goto http://ip_address/phpMyAdmin, select your opencart database -> Import -> Browse -> mysql.sql
    (Note: If the opencart install with prefix (oc_), please edit mysql.sql file to include prefix(example : product -> oc_product) for all tables before import)
    3) Login to administrator page, goto 'Admin->Users->User Groups->Edit the Top Administrator'.Then find and check the catalog/promotags,catalog/qtags, catalog/autolabel for both modify and access. Save.

    есть таблица которую нужно добавить ее вам нужно показывать